Paperback. Condizione: new. Paperback. Have you ever felt like your story was too messy to be told? The Hidden Roads We Walk is a raw, soul-searching journey through silence, survival, and healing. Born from the tangled roots of African-Arab cultural identity, this memoir-style reflection dares to speak the truths many are too a…fraid to whisper.Junia, a daughter, a mother, and a survivor, opens the locked rooms of her past-where Pain was inherited, not discussed, and where strength meant silence. From suppressed memories to everyday resilience, she exposes the unseen scars that shape generations and calls on others to break the cycle.This book is for: - Anyone raised between cultures and expectations- Those carrying untold emotional weight- Readers searching for meaning, truth, and healing- Fans of Gabor Mate, Nicole LePeraWith striking honesty and poetic insight, The Hidden Roads We Walk is not just a story-it's a mirror, a movement, and a map back to yourself, it's a self-help guide that explores the author's journey of healing from childhood trauma, emotional neglect, and societal pressures, particularly in the context of her Sudanese heritage and subsequent motherhood. The Book outlines eleven "Roads" or chapters that address sensitive topics such as intergenerational abuse, the process of seeking therapy, navigating complex relationships and attachment styles, dealing with the challenges of war and discrimination, and understanding depression. Throughout the narrative, the author integrates personal reflections and anecdotes with insights and references from well-known psychologists to provide validation and a framework for understanding psychological pain and fostering self-compassion. The book's core message focuses on the importance of self-awareness, setting boundaries, and breaking cycles of trauma to achieve a more meaningful and authentic life. This item is printed on demand.
